El Paso, on the border with Mexico, is a thriving metropolis in the state's far west. El Paso stands out for its beautiful desert scenery and diverse cultural legacy, resulting from the city's distinctive fusion of Mexican and American traditions. The Franklin Mountains State Park is a famous landmark because of the stunning scenery and plenty of hiking paths it offers. The Chamizal National Memorial honors the amicable settlement of a border dispute between the United States and Mexico. The El Paso Museum of Art displays a remarkable assortment of art from Mexico and the United States. The Magoffin Home State Historic Site provides a window into El Paso life in the nineteenth century for those interested in history.
The Plaza Theatre is a popular visitor destination famous for its beautiful architecture and live performances. College football games at Sun Bowl Stadium enrich the city's sporting heritage. Foodies shouldn't miss the chance to try local food at places like L&J Cafe, which is famous for its original Tex-Mex meals. Another great thing to do outdoors is to go for a walk along the beautiful Rio Grande River or to the adjacent Hueco Tanks State Park to do rock climbing or bird viewing.
